features of gas exchange surfaces-✔✔large SA for diffusion
most SA to dissolve gasses
thin SA - 1 cell thick
good blood supply to maintain concentration gradient
gas exchange at alveolus-✔✔O2 dissolves in the water lining in each
alveolus
then diffuses through the wall of the alveolus
then through the capillary wall into the blood
although it diffuses through two cells, the distance is very small.
